An automotive component manufacturer with sites across Europe require a Supply Chain & Logistics Coordinator to be responsible for the material supply chain element in the launch of new products. The ideal candidate will have experience in a fast-paced preferable automotive environment.


Commutable from: Redditch, Coventry, Birmingham, Warwick, Stratford upon Avon, Leamington Spa, Worcester, Kidderminster, Stourbridge

Salary: 45,000 - 47,000 p.a. +Benefits

Suitable for: Logistics Coordinator, Supply Chain Coordinator, Master Scheduler, Demand Planner, Logistics Planner, Supply Chain Planner


The Role

Reporting into the Supply Chain & Logistics Supervisor you will have the following duties:

-Support the engineering function with the planning and execution of new launch development.
-Work closely with procurement team and scheduling team members to ensure all material sourcing is in line with the procurement strategy.
-Ensure all planning parameters, Bill of Materials (BOMs) and part master data is maintained to the correct configuration.


The Person

Educated in a recognised supply chain or logistics qualification you will have the following experience:

-Previous experience working in a fast-paced manufacturing environment.
-Robust working knowledge of MRP systems.
-Understanding of Bill of Materials (BOMs)
-Excellent knowledge of Microsoft Excel
